The DEMCO NEW YORK CORP. 401(k) on its latest Form 5500
DEMCO NEW YORK CORP. (EIN 16-1375424) reports DEMCO 401(K) RETIREMENT SAVINGS & INVESTMENT PLAN on its most recent Form 5500, with $12.1M in plan assets across 91 active participants. Form 5500 is the annual report employers file with the U.S. Department of Labor for their retirement plans, and it’s public.

Who runs the DEMCO NEW YORK CORP. 401(k)?
The plan’s recordkeeper — the firm that runs the website and statements where you check your balance, change contributions, and manage your account — is John Hancock, based on the plan’s Schedule C service-provider disclosure. That’s the login you use for your DEMCO NEW YORK CORP. 401(k).
Other service providers named on the filing (investment managers, trustees, auditors — not necessarily the recordkeeper): ACTUARIAL PENSION ANALYSTS, GROSSMAN ST AMOUR CPA.
